Same-Day Pizza Dough Recipe

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 300 g (2 1/3 cups) ’00’ flour
  • 300 g (2 1/3 cups) all-purpose flour
  • 350 g (1 1/2 cups) warm water

Leavening and Seasoning:

  • 3/4 teaspoon active dry yeast
  • 12 g fine sea salt

Additional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il

Instructions

  1. Combine flour, yeast, and salt in a stand mixer bowl with dough hook attachment. Pour water and olive oil, then mix at medium-low speed for 10 minutes until achieving a smooth, elastic consistency.
  2. Relocate the dough to a lightly greased bowl, envelop with plastic wrap, and allow to rise in a warm environment for 2 hours or until volume doubles.
  3. Gently transfer dough onto a clean, flat surface. Adjust flour dusting if the texture feels excessively sticky. Carefully partition the dough into 4 uniform segments, then meticulously shape each portion into compact, taut spherical forms.
  4. Place dough balls into a greased pizza dough container. Seal and refrigerate for minimum 2 hours, with potential storage extending up to 72 hours.
  5. Prepare a generously floured work surface. Skillfully stretch each dough ball into an 11-12 inch circular shape, creating a foundation ready for preferred toppings and subsequent baking.

Notes

  • Ensure water temperature is lukewarm (around 110°F) to activate yeast perfectly without killing it.
  • Mix dough slowly to develop gluten structure, creating a tender and stretchy pizza crust.
  • Proofing time can be shortened to 1 hour in a warm environment if you’re pressed for time.
  • Cold fermentation in the refrigerator enhances flavor complexity and improves dough texture, so resist rushing the process.
